## Clock Skew Limits for Build Agents

The Fennelgate CI fleet tolerates bounded clock skew between agents before artifact signatures are rejected. Skew beyond the hard ceiling invalidates timestamp-ordered provenance records, so the verifier treats it as a tamper signal rather than a transient fault. Agents sync against the internal Hollowmere time service every cycle, and drift is sampled per build. The enforced thresholds and sampling intervals are listed below.

tuning table, kawep-tawif:
CAPS = {
    "olidor": 80,
    "belion": 7,
    "quenys": 225,
    "druox": 839,
    "fraath": 482,
}

## Deployment

Textgate's encoding sniffer runs as a sidecar next to the upload service. Deploy both together; the sniffer inspects the first 64 KB of each uploaded text file and tags it before storage. Mismatched tags block ingestion, so keep the confidence threshold sane. The sidecar reads its runtime settings from the values below.

deployment values, yafop-fahap:
[lamwyn]
team = silath
access_code = ac_166fb2
host = lamwyn.orvexgrid.example
port = 9300
owner = pelael.praius
peer = istiel.zarqeldyn.corp

### Step 2: Swap in the bounded image cache

This step replaces the Larkfield unbounded image cache with the new bounded implementation that fixes the long-standing leak in the thumbnail pipeline. Review each call site carefully: the old cache returned nullable handles, while the new one throws on capacity pressure, so error handling must change at every consumer. Run the leak detector before and after to confirm heap growth stays flat over a ten-minute soak. Then restart the service with the configuration values below.

config for yahof-tajop:
zorath:
  pin: 7493
  metrics_host: metrics.zorath.tolvaqsys.internal
  tenant: praiel
  seal: seal_fd9cd4f1